
Dancehall has a new king on the streaming throne — and his name is Chronic Law.
World Music Views has confirmed that the St. Thomas powerhouse is officially Jamaica’s most-streamed dancehall artist on Spotify for 2025, rising from No. 3 last year and pushing past long-time chart leader Vybz Kartel, who held the top spot for four consecutive years.
